Cab sensor systems are designed to monitor various aspects of a vehicle’s environment and provide crucial data to the driver and other vehicle systems. These sensors are usually located inside the cab of the vehicle and can detect a wide range of parameters such as temperature, humidity, CO2 levels, sound levels, and even driver behavior. By collecting this data in real-time, cab sensor systems can help improve the overall driving experience in several ways.

One of the primary benefits of cab sensor systems is improved safety. By monitoring the driver’s behavior, such as drowsiness or distraction, these systems can alert the driver to potential dangers and help prevent accidents before they happen. For example, if a driver is detected as being drowsy, the system can sound an alarm or vibrate the seat to alert the driver to pull over and take a break.

Furthermore, cab sensor systems can also detect hazardous conditions inside the vehicle, such as high levels of CO2 or smoke. In such cases, the system can automatically roll down the windows, activate the ventilation system, or even alert emergency services if necessary. These features can be life-saving in the event of a vehicle fire or other emergencies.

In addition to safety, cab sensor systems also play a significant role in improving the overall driving experience for both drivers and passengers. For example, these systems can monitor the vehicle’s interior temperature and adjust the HVAC system accordingly to provide a comfortable environment for everyone inside the vehicle. This can help reduce driver fatigue and ensure a more pleasant ride for passengers, especially during long trips.

Moreover, cab sensor systems can also help optimize fuel efficiency by monitoring various vehicle parameters such as engine performance, fuel consumption, and aerodynamics. By collecting and analyzing this data, these systems can provide valuable insights to the driver on how to drive more efficiently and reduce fuel consumption. This not only helps save money on fuel costs but also reduces the vehicle’s carbon footprint, making it more environmentally friendly.
